Behavior Problems

A common disorder associated with behavior problems is Oppositional Defiant Disorder (ODD) which is characterized by a child who loses his/her temper, argues with adults, does not comply with rules, annoys others on purpose, is easily irritated, and blames others for his/her behavior.  Often times in older children and adolescents depression can manifest as irritability and aggression, which makes it important to look at the cause of behavior problems.  In my experience, behavior problems are treated best in family therapy with some focus on developing parenting tools.
